Decoding Your 1985 Honda Atc 70 Wiring Diagram The Blueprint for Power

The 1985 Honda Atc 70 Wiring Diagram is essentially a visual representation of all the electrical components and their connections within your ATC 70. Think of it like the architectural plans for a house, but instead of rooms and walls, it shows wires, switches, lights, and the engine's ignition system. This diagram is crucial for diagnosing problems, making repairs, and even for performing upgrades. Without it, trying to fix an electrical issue would be like navigating a maze blindfolded.

Understanding this diagram involves recognizing the symbols used and tracing the lines that connect them. Each symbol represents a specific part, such as a battery, a fuse, a handlebar switch, or the ignition coil. The lines show the path the electrical current takes. For example, you might see a line originating from the battery, going through a fuse, then to the ignition switch, and finally to the CDI (Capacitor Discharge Ignition) unit.
